In recent years Uganda has started to grow at quite a fast pace, still it is among the poorest country in the world.

About 67% of Ugandans are either poor or highly vulnerable to poverty, spending from $1.20 to $2.40 per day . Even those who are below the poverty line are likely to fall back into poverty.

Self-employment and economic independence of each individual and the related community are of vital importance for social development. That is why micro credit is so effective to fight poverty and help individuals to sustain themselves and be empowered with self-management, professional and  active citizenship skills.
